TI is best known for its innovative contributions to the electronics industry. It pioneered the development of the integrated circuit in 1958, a technological breakthrough that revolutionized the world of electronics and paved the way for modern computing systems. This innovation has been foundational in the advancement of computers, telecommunications, and many other electronic devices.
The company operates through two main segments: Analog and Embedded Processing. The Analog segment focuses on products like power management chips, audio and operational amplifiers, data converters, and interface products. These components are crucial for managing power, amplifying sound, converting signals, and facilitating communication between devices. TI's analog ICs are used in a wide variety of applications, including industrial, automotive, personal electronics, communication equipment, and enterprise systems.
The Embedded Processing segment involves microcontrollers, digital signal processors (DSPs), and applications processors. These products are used in automotive, industrial, and consumer electronics applications. They are essential for processing complex digital data, controlling electronic systems, and supporting the infrastructure of smart devices and the Internet of Things (IoT).
Texas Instruments also places a strong emphasis on education through its educational technology products, including graphing calculators and classroom software. TI’s calculators have been a staple in mathematics and science classrooms around the world, helping to educate generations of students and making complex mathematical concepts more accessible.
